More Rain Ahead, Heavy Showers Possible in Some Districts From Aug 16–19

Srinagar, Aug 12: Jammu and Kashmir is likely to witness another spell of unsettled weather over the coming days, with light to moderate rain and thundershowers expected at many places and brief intense showers possible at isolated locations, according to the latest weather forecast.

From Aug 13 to 15, light to moderate rain or thundershowers are likely at many places, with brief intense showers possible at a few locations, particularly during the early morning, morning and late afternoon to evening hours.

The forecast indicates another spell of wet weather from Aug 16 to 19, with light to moderate rain or thundershowers expected at many places. Heavy rain or brief intense heavy showers are possible in a few districts during the early morning and afternoon hours.

The weather is likely to ease thereafter, with light rain or thundershowers possible at scattered places from Aug 20 to 22.

The advisory, however, flags the possibility of heavy rain and brief intense heavy showers in a few districts of the Jammu division between Aug 16 and 19. One or two districts of the Kashmir division may also experience brief intense showers during the period.

Authorities and residents in vulnerable areas have been cautioned as torrential rain or brief intense heavy showers could trigger flash floods, landslides and mudslides. [KNT]
